Field Service Engineer
ENSCO is a leader in providing advanced engineering and technology solutions for various industries. They are seeking a Field Service Engineer to provide installation, testing, debugging, and repair of complex railway-vehicle-based data acquisition systems at customer sites and in their facilities.

Responsibilities
Field service, troubleshooting, maintenance and repair of equipment on railway vehicles at various domestic and international customer sites, as well as in our facilities
Installation, calibration and testing of track inspection systems on railway vehicles
Assembly, test, debug and repair of electronic circuit boards, cables, component chassis wiring, sensor assemblies and associated computer equipment
Support design engineers in the assembly, test and debug of new products
